WebHydrogen storage on a ship can either be achieved by storing it as a liquefied gas at very low temperature (-253°C) and with a slight overpressure or by storing it as a compressed gas at high pressure (typically 250–500 bar). PRESSURIZED HYDROGEN STORAGE WebHydrogen can be stored as either a gas or a liquid. Gas storage is typically the method used by hydrogen cars, using high-pressure tanks of 350–700 bar (5,000–10,000 psi) tank pressure. bluebird nesting in florida https://craftach.com

Hydrogen fuel … Web8 feb. 2024 · Hydrogen has a much wider explosive range than natural gas. The lower explosive limit of methane is 6% while hydrogen is 4%. The upper explosive limit of hydrogen is 75%, vastly higher than 15% with natural gas. This means that there is a much broader range of leaked hydrogen that will explode in homes.
